3rd Volunteer Battalion ( VB)  (Carnarvon) Royal Welsh Fusiliers  ( RWF ) White Metal Cap Badge, Blades, Wales

3rd Volunteer Battalion ( VB) (Carnarvon) Royal Welsh Fusiliers ( RWF ) White Metal Cap Badge, Blades, Wales

A die struck white metal cap badge with sharp detail and four original and flexible blades to the reverse. Worn 1897 - 1908. Of Welsh interest. Became the 6th ( Territorial Force ) Battalion in 1908. Formed in 1897 from Carnarvonshire and Flintshire companies. Scarce.

4th Battalion (TF) The Buffs (East Kent Regiment) Blackened Brass Cap Badge - Repaired

4th Battalion (TF) The Buffs (East Kent Regiment) Blackened Brass Cap Badge - Repaired

A rare badge, much reproduced. This has two original loops, blackened brass (despite K&K claiming it was bronze), the tail does not join the main body and there is no strange lump to the reverse of the letters as found on the copies.
